You're excited about your decision to join the U.S. Armed Forces, and you know that your ASVAB scores will determine the course of your military career, so you want to do your absolute best. Well, rest easy because Test Easy makes acing your exam a snap! In this book, you get:
A quick assessment to see where you need the most help
Study strategies to help you do your very best
Math and Science tutorials to get you ready for the Arithmetic Reasoning, Mathematics Knowledge, and General Science categories
Communication tutorials to get you ready for the Paragraph Comprehension and Word Knowledge categories
Technical tutorials to get you ready for the Assembling Objects, Auto & Shop, Electronics, and Mechanical Comprehension categories
3 full Armed Services Vocational Battery (ASVAB) practice tests
1 full practice Armed Forces Qualifying Test (AFQT)
Specific tips to get you ready for each of the 9 categories

Laura Stradley served in the United States Army from August 1996 through October 2004 and left with the rank of Staff Sergeant E-6. Today she is a community leader, and has stayed close to her military roots by assisting with various veterans' programs. Stradley is the director of the Monroe County Veterans Service Agency and the military coordinator at Bryant and Stratton College. She also serves on the Monroe County Mental Hygiene Community Service Board.
Robin Kavanagh is a professional writer who has written for numerous publications, including the New York Times, Parenting magazine, and the North Jersey Media Group. She coauthored The Complete Idiot's Guide to Nursing Entrance Exams with Maryanne Baudo, and The Complete Idiot's Guide to the ASVAB with Laura Stradley.
